Istanbul is one of the cities that has been regularly nominated to host the games since the 1990s. Our research aims to examine and identify the positive and negative outcomes of the summer Olympic Games Bids in Istanbul between 1993 and 2013. Whereas current research in the literature focuses on the legacies of hosting sporting events, this study concentrates mainly on the outcomes of the biddings. The increase in the number of cities withdrawing their candidacy while the process continues and the decrease in the number of candidate cities make this research relevant. Within the scope of the research, semi-structured interviews were conducted with nine senior officials in charge of past Istanbul's Olympic candidacies, and written reports and bidding documents were examined. Findings from the study indicate the existence of many tangible and intangible outputs as a result of Istanbul's Olympic candidacies. However, many of these outcomes have remained "impacts", only a limited part of which could be transformed into legacies. The study concludes that a variety of outcomes such as contribution to the promotion of the city and the country, acceleration of transportation and infrastructure development, an increase in capacity to host sporting events, the formation of inter-organizational cooperation, and the development of sports networks have been determined. On the other hand, negative outputs have also been identified, such as increased frustration in society and a decreased public trust in the evaluation process.
